S 10642 NY

Enacts the responsible data center development act

NY · session 2025-2026 · Senate · bill

A state bill is a proposed law in a state legislature — separate from the U.S. Congress. Learn more →

Introduced Jun 1, 2026

Latest action (Jun 4, 2026) SUBSTITUTED BY A11560

Summary

Places a one year moratorium on the issuance of data center permits; requires utilities to establish an independent classification of service for large data centers; sets energy efficiency goals for data centers; provides for benefits for host communities; sets labor standards for the construction of data centers.
